Use of SPECT-CT for Comparison of Dosimetry Methods in PSMA-targeted Radioligand Therapy (SPECTacular Study)

Overview

The SPECTacular study will enroll patients who are already undergoing a FDA approved PSMA-targeted Radioligand treatment cycle. During each treatment cycle, patients will receive 5 additional SPECT/CT scans to investigate the limits of agreement between dosimetry (absorbed radiation dose) approximation methods and dosimetry using the triexponential fitting method.

Description

All patients with PSMA-positive tumor and/or Metastases of Prostate Cancer (PSMA-TMPC) who would be undergoing a PSMA-targeted Radioligand Therapy (PRLT) based on independent eligibility criteria for the same, will receive 6 serial SPECT-CT scans for every treatment cycle as a part of our study. The purpose of this investigation is to assess the limits of agreement of commonly employed dosimetry methods used to determine or approximate absorbed doses for organs and tumors compared to a dosimetry method using a triexponential fit requiring 6 post-injection SPECT-CT scans for all treatment cycles.

Eligibility

Inclusion Criteria:

  1. Provision of signed and dated informed consent form
  2. Stated willingness to comply with all study procedures and availability for the duration of the study
  3. Male, 18 years old or older
  4. Histologically or pathologically confirmed prostate adenocarcinoma without predominant small cell component.
  5. Patient is receiving PSMA-targeted Radioligand Therapy (PRLT) for treatment of PSMA-positive tumor and/or metastases of prostate cancer. Therapy may be FDA approved or investigational in nature under an approved clinical trial.
  6. Ability to lay flat on scanner for duration of SPECT-CT imaging studies (1-2 hours)

Exclusion Criteria:

  1. Assessment by the Investigator as unable or unwilling to comply with the requirements of the protocol.
  2. Eastern Cooperative Oncology Group (ECOG) performance status (PS) ≥ 2
  3. All criteria which may preclude a PSMA-radioligand therapy using Lu-177 PSMA-617 or Lu-177 PSMA I&T to be performed as per standardized guidelines and protocols laid down for these treatments and per decision by the treating physician.

What is a clinical trial?

A clinical trial is a study designed to test specific interventions or treatments' effectiveness and safety, paving the way for new, innovative healthcare solutions.

Why should I take part in a clinical trial?

Participating in a clinical trial provides early access to potentially effective treatments and directly contributes to the healthcare advancements that benefit us all.

How long does a clinical trial take place?

The duration of clinical trials varies. Some trials last weeks, some years, depending on the phase and intention of the trial.

Do I get compensated for taking part in clinical trials?

Compensation varies per trial. Some offer payment or reimbursement for time and travel, while others may not.

How safe are clinical trials?

Clinical trials follow strict ethical guidelines and protocols to safeguard participants' health. They are closely monitored and safety reviewed regularly.
